There is a very sad atmosphere. Some guys are crying and you can only tell them that they have to keep their heads up. It was one of my bitterest moments, but the hurdle posed by Italy was too high today. We couldn’t play to our potential; maybe we showed them too much respect.

For me there won’t be many European Cups or World Cups in the future. That’s why I’m as disappointed as the rest. It’s hard to decide now, but I can imagine playing on for two more years to make amends for today in 2014.

— Miroslav Klose on Germany - Italy (via die-mannschaft)
